What a performance by Nuno Espirito Santo's men as Nottingham Forest clinched a stunning 3-0 victory over Wolves at Molineux last night. The match kicked off with a bang as former Wolves player Morgan Gibbs-White silenced the home crowd with an early goal, setting the tone for a yet another excellent Forest performance. The lead was doubled just before the half-time whistle when Chris Wood found the back of the net, showcasing his scoring prowess once again. The cherry on top came in the dying moments of the game when Taiwo Awoniyi added a third, ensuring all three points went back to the City Ground.
With this win, Nottingham Forest have now notched up an impressive six consecutive victories, positioning them level on points with Arsenal in second place in the Premier League table.
